Types of Cat Access Doors and Installation Locations:
Professional installers excel in managing a variety of cat door types and installation places. This versatility is another key benefit of hiring an expert.
Here are some typical types of cat doors and locations installers can deal with:
Types of Cat Doors:
Standard Flap Doors: These are basic, economical doors with a flexible flap that the cat pushes through.Magnetic Cat Doors: These doors require the cat to wear a magnetic collar, preventing unwanted animals from going into.Microchip Cat Doors: These are the most safe and advanced options, reading your cat's microchip to permit entry only to your pet, keeping out stray animals and preserving home security.Tunnel Cat Doors: Designed for thicker walls or doors, these doors utilize a tunnel extension to bridge the gap.
Installation Locations/Materials:
Wooden Doors: The most typical installation location. Installers are experienced in cutting and fitting doors into various kinds of wood doors, consisting of strong core and hollow core.Glass Doors and Windows: Installing cat doors in glass requires specialized skills and tools. Specialists can securely cut circular or rectangular holes in glass panels, making sure structural stability and a clean surface.Walls: For more discreet access, cat doors can be set up in walls, frequently causing basements or garages. This needs proficiency in wall building and framing.Patio Doors and Sliding Doors: Installers can fit cat doors into existing patio doors or sliding glass doors, often by changing a glass panel with one pre-cut for a pet door.Screen Doors: Mesh screen doors can also accommodate cat doors, enabling ventilation while providing pet access.

Cost Considerations for Professional Installation:
The cost of professional cat door installation can differ depending upon a number of elements:
Type of Cat Door: More advanced doors like microchip designs may have a somewhat higher installation cost due to their complexity.Installation Location and Material: Installing in glass or walls is normally more intricate and might cost more than setting up in a British standard cat flap installer wood door.Intricacy of the Job: If adjustments to the door frame or surrounding structure are required, this can increase the overall cost.Installer's Rates and Location: Installer rates can vary depending on their experience, area, and local market value.
It's constantly best to get a comprehensive quote from the installer before continuing, laying out all expenses included.
